ported vacuum

hi all can somebody tell me what items or accessories can use ported or timed vacuum.also can my fuel pressure regulator vacuum compensation port benefit from this or does it need full time vacuum?thanx

The only things that might need some kind of ported advance would be EGR. Vacuum advance can be run on either depending on your car's preference. Everything else should have full-time vacuum.
